什么是分布式存储ZFS,它如何工作?

ZFS是一种先进的分布式存储文件系统,支持快照、复制和数据完整性检查。

分布式存储ZFS是一种先进的文件系统,它由Sun Microsystems开发,现在由Oracle公司进行维护,ZFS代表Zettabyte File System,设计之初是为了解决大规模存储系统中的数据完整性、性能和可扩展性问题,ZFS不仅提供了传统的文件系统功能,还集成了高级功能如快照、复制、数据完整性检查和自动修复等。

核心特性

分布式存储zfs

1、可扩展性:ZFS支持非常大的存储容量,理论上可以扩展到16EB(Exbibyte,即10^18字节)以上。

2、快照与克隆:ZFS允许创建文件系统的只读快照,这些快照可以用来备份数据或测试环境,ZFS还支持克隆,即从快照创建一个完整的可读写副本。

3、数据完整性:ZFS通过一种名为“自修复”的功能来检测和修复数据错误,无需用户干预。

4、动态卷管理:ZFS允许在不停机的情况下扩展、收缩或迁移存储池。

5、性能优化:ZFS使用写时复制(Copy-on-Write)策略来优化写入性能,并通过条带化提高I/O性能。

应用场景

企业级存储:ZFS适用于需要高可靠性和高性能的企业级应用,如数据库、虚拟化环境和云存储。

数据中心:ZFS的可扩展性和数据保护功能使其成为数据中心的理想选择。

个人使用:虽然ZFS的强大功能对于个人用户可能有些过剩,但它仍然是一个可靠的选择,尤其是对于那些需要进行大量数据处理的用户。

与其他文件系统的比较

特性 ZFS ext4 Btrfs
最大支持容量 超过16EB 16TB 16EB
快照
自修复 部分支持
动态卷管理
性能 高,特别是在大数据量下 中等

FAQs

Q1: ZFS是否适合小型项目或个人使用?

分布式存储zfs

A1: 虽然ZFS提供了许多高级功能,对于小型项目或个人使用来说可能有些过剩,但如果你需要数据完整性保护和高级快照功能,ZFS是一个很好的选择。

Q2: ZFS的性能如何?

A2: ZFS在处理大数据量时表现出色,尤其是在顺序读写操作中,由于其复杂的元数据管理,随机小文件的写性能可能会受到影响。

小编有话说

ZFS是一个功能强大的文件系统,适合那些需要高可靠性和高性能的应用,尽管它的一些高级功能对于普通用户来说可能不是必需的,但它的数据保护能力和灵活性使得它成为了许多企业和专业用户的首选,如果你正在寻找一个可靠的存储解决方案,不妨考虑一下ZFS。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1417335.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-12-19 17:16
下一篇 2024-12-19 17:17

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入